    Job Description Our client is looking for an occupational hygienist, to ensure that occupational health, safety, ergonomics, and human factors principles are fully integrated into the design to eliminate or minimize health risks at source, with particular emphasis on the prevention of occupational disease and long-term health impacts.  Main duties include  Noise exposure and control at source  Vibration exposure (hand–arm and whole-body vibration)  Risks associated with carcinogens and cancer-causing agents  Respiratory disorders, including exposure to dusts, fumes, vapours, and gases  Skin reactions and dermatitis, including contact with hazardous substances  Musculoskeletal disorders (MSDs) arising from poor ergonomics, manual handling, or repetitive tasks  Exposure to hazardous substances, including COSHH-regulated substances  Mental illness risks, including work-related stress, cognitive overload, isolation, and psychosocial hazards  Fatigue-related risks, including shift patterns, workload, task duration, and recovery opportunities  Qualifications/Experience: Essential Appropriate qualifications in occupational health and safety, ergonomics, human factors, or related disciplines  Proven experience addressing occupational health risks such as noise, Respiration, vibration, hazardous substances, MSDs, and mental health through design  Knowledge of relevant occupational health legislation and best practice  Experience working collaboratively within multi-disciplinary  Experience in undertaking exposure monitoring and developing audit schedules and plans. Desirables Experience within the construction and or rail industries – applying OH consultation. Experience of providing written detailed OH reports.  Accredited by SEQOHS (Safe Effective Quality Occupational Health Service)  Contract dates TBC  Rates TBC and determined by experience  For more information, please email ASHRA  Read Less
